No, there is no direct train from Wengen Station to Milano Centrale Station. However, there are services departing from Lauterbrunnen and arriving at Milano Centrale via Interlaken Ost, Spiez and Domodossola.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 13m.
The distance between Wengen Station and Milano Centrale Station is 254 km. The road distance is 295.2 km.
